This week: We’ve got a phenomenal in 1991 interview with REM, just as “Losing My Religion” was turning them into global superstars. Michael Stipe and the band talk about success, the media and which album nearly broke the band apart.
Plus, in a brand new interview, Tom chats with one of his idols, Kim Mitchell of Max Webster! Kim talks about his past hits, his radio career and his new project with Barenaked Ladies.
And finally, we have a brief chat with Barry Manilow about the biggest hit of his career and his success... as a jingle writer!
